In addition to fruits and vegetables, people should eat more beans. Beans are low in fat and high in protein. They're also a good source of fiber, magnesium, and potassium. They are also high in plant-based proteins. They're also inexpensive. They can be used in salads and as side dishes in cooking.   • The Dietary Guidelines for Americans recommend keeping added sugar intake below 10% of your daily calorie intake, while the World Health Organization recommends slashing added sugars to 5% or less of your daily calories for optimal health (59Trusted (healthline.com)
  • WHO recommends consuming less than 5% of total energy intake for additional health benefits. (who.int)
